  • Effective ELL Strategies For Language Acquisition

    English Language Learners (ELL) face unique challenges when it comes to mastering a second language Teachers must be knowledgeable about effective strategies to support these students in their language acquisition journey In this article, we will explore various ELL strategies that educators can implement to help their students succeed.

    One of the most important strategies for supporting ELL students is providing a language-rich environment This means exposing students to a variety of language input through visual aids, gestures, and real-life experiences Teachers can create a print-rich classroom by labeling objects and using visual aids such as charts, graphs, and pictures to help students make connections between words and their meanings Additionally, incorporating music, videos, and other multimedia resources can help ELL students improve their listening and speaking skills.

    Another effective ELL strategy is using scaffolding techniques to support students as they learn new concepts and vocabulary Scaffolding involves breaking down complex tasks into smaller, more manageable steps and providing support as needed This could involve providing visual cues, modeling correct pronunciation, or using graphic organizers to help students organize their thoughts By scaffolding instruction, teachers can help ELL students build their confidence and develop their language skills at their own pace.

    In addition to scaffolding, differentiation is another key strategy for supporting ELL students Teachers should tailor instruction to meet the individual needs of each student, taking into account their language proficiency level, learning style, and cultural background For example, teachers can provide extra practice activities for students who need more support, pair students with language partners to practice conversation skills, or use bilingual dictionaries to help students understand new vocabulary By differentiating instruction, teachers can create a more inclusive learning environment where all students can thrive.

  • The Benefits Of Using A Laboratory Lyophilizer

    A laboratory lyophilizer, commonly known as a freeze dryer, is a valuable piece of equipment used in various industries such as pharmaceuticals, food processing, and research laboratories. This device is essential for removing moisture from samples without altering their chemical structure. In this article, we will explore the benefits of using a laboratory lyophilizer and its importance in scientific research.

    One of the primary advantages of using a laboratory lyophilizer is its ability to preserve samples for long periods. By removing moisture from samples, a lyophilizer prevents the growth of bacteria, fungi, and other microorganisms that can spoil samples. This preservation method allows researchers to store samples for extended periods without compromising their integrity. Pharmaceutical companies, for example, use lyophilizers to preserve sensitive drugs and vaccines, ensuring their effectiveness and shelf life.

    Another benefit of using a laboratory lyophilizer is the retention of the sample’s structure and properties. Unlike other drying methods that can cause shrinkage or damage to samples, lyophilization gently removes moisture through sublimation, leaving behind a dried sample with the same structure, shape, and properties as the original. This is crucial for preserving the biochemical and physical characteristics of samples, making them suitable for further analysis and experimentation.

    Moreover, a laboratory lyophilizer allows researchers to concentrate samples by removing only water molecules, leaving behind the solid components. This concentration process is essential for analyzing trace compounds or isolating specific components from a complex mixture. By concentrating samples, researchers can detect low levels of compounds that may go unnoticed in a liquid sample, enabling them to study samples more effectively.

  • The Importance Of Using An Incinerator For Medical Waste Disposal

    In any healthcare facility, the proper disposal of medical waste is crucial to prevent the spread of infections and to protect the environment. Medical waste can be hazardous and infectious, so it is essential to handle and dispose of it properly. One effective method of disposing of medical waste is through the use of an incinerator.

    An incinerator for medical waste disposal is a specialized equipment designed to handle and destroy medical waste safely and efficiently. These incinerators are equipped with high temperatures that can reach up to 1,800 degrees Fahrenheit, which allows them to effectively burn and reduce the volume of medical waste. The process of incineration involves burning the waste at a high temperature until it is reduced to ash, gases, and heat.

    There are several benefits to using an incinerator for medical waste disposal. One of the main advantages is that it eliminates the risk of spreading infections and diseases associated with improper handling and disposal of medical waste. By incinerating the waste, the pathogens and infectious materials are destroyed, making the waste safe to be disposed of in regular landfills.

    Another benefit of using an incinerator for medical waste disposal is that it helps in reducing the volume of waste. Medical waste can take up a significant amount of space and can be costly to transport and dispose of. By incinerating the waste, the volume is reduced to ash, which can be easily disposed of in a landfill. This not only saves space but also reduces the overall cost of waste disposal.

    Furthermore, incinerators are environmentally friendly compared to other methods of disposing of medical waste. Incineration helps in reducing air and water pollution by destroying the harmful chemicals and pathogens in the waste. The ash produced from the incineration process can also be safely landfilled without posing any risk to the environment.

  • The Advantages Of Using EDM Cutting Services

    In today’s fast-paced manufacturing industry, precision and efficiency are key components to success One method that has revolutionized the way companies produce intricate parts and components is Electrical Discharge Machining (EDM), also known as spark machining EDM cutting services offer a wide range of benefits that can enhance the quality and accuracy of your products

    EDM cutting services utilize electrical discharges to machine metal parts with extreme precision The process involves removing material from a workpiece using rapid electrical discharges that create sparks between an electrode and the workpiece This method is particularly effective for machining hard materials that are too tough for conventional cutting methods

    One of the primary advantages of using EDM cutting services is the high level of accuracy that can be achieved The process allows for intricate and precise cuts that are difficult to achieve with traditional machining methods This precision is essential in industries such as aerospace, automotive, and medical, where the slightest deviation can result in significant consequences

    In addition to accuracy, EDM cutting services also offer exceptional efficiency Since the process does not require direct contact between the electrode and the workpiece, there is minimal mechanical force involved This results in less wear and tear on the equipment, leading to longer tool life and reduced maintenance costs

  • The Evolution Of Teflon Manufacturing: A Brief History And Overview Of The Leading S

    Teflon, a brand name for polytetrafluoroethylene (PTFE), is a versatile synthetic material known for its non-stick properties and resistance to heat and chemicals. It is widely used in various industries, ranging from cookware and electronics to automotive and aerospace. As the demand for Teflon-containing products continues to rise, the role of Teflon manufacturers becomes increasingly crucial in meeting this demand. In this article, we will explore the evolution of Teflon manufacturing, highlighting some of the leading teflon manufacturers in the industry.

    The history of Teflon dates back to the 1930s when it was discovered by scientist Roy Plunkett at DuPont. Since then, Teflon has become synonymous with non-stick coatings and high-performance polymers. Today, there are several manufacturers around the world that produce Teflon and its derivatives. Some of the major players in the industry include Chemours, 3M, and Solvay.

    Chemours, a spinoff of DuPont, is one of the leading Teflon manufacturers in the world. The company produces a wide range of Teflon products, including coatings, films, and resins. Chemours’ Teflon coatings are used in cookware, industrial equipment, and automotive parts due to their exceptional non-stick properties and heat resistance. In addition to Teflon, Chemours also manufactures other high-performance materials such as Kevlar and Nafion.

    The process of Teflon manufacturing involves several steps, starting with the production of raw materials such as fluorine gas and petroleum-based feedstocks. These raw materials are then reacted to form PTFE resin, which is the base material for Teflon products. The PTFE resin is then processed into various forms, such as powders, pellets, or dispersions, depending on the intended application. These forms are then molded, extruded, or coated onto substrates to create the final Teflon products.

    One of the key challenges in Teflon manufacturing is ensuring the quality and consistency of the final products. Teflon’s unique properties, such as its non-stick surface and chemical resistance, require precise control over the manufacturing process to ensure that these properties are maintained. Manufacturers must also comply with stringent environmental and safety regulations to minimize the impact of Teflon production on the environment and the health of workers.

  • The Fascinating Freeze Drying Process: Preserving Foods For The Future

    When we think of food preservation methods, techniques like canning, pickling, and freezing often come to mind. However, there is another lesser-known but incredibly effective method that has been used for decades – freeze drying. This process, also known as lyophilization, involves removing moisture from food items to extend their shelf life without compromising their taste, texture, or nutritional value. In this article, we will delve into the fascinating world of the freeze drying process and explore how it works to preserve foods for the future.

    The freeze drying process relies on a combination of temperature and pressure to remove moisture from food items. The first step involves freezing the food at very low temperatures, typically below -40 degrees Celsius. This rapid freezing helps to solidify the water content in the food and prevents the formation of large ice crystals, which can damage the cellular structure. Once the food is frozen solid, it is placed into a vacuum chamber where the pressure is lowered to allow the frozen water to sublimate – that is, to transition directly from a solid to a gas without passing through the liquid state.

    One of the key advantages of freeze drying is that it preserves the food at low temperatures, which helps to retain its original flavor, texture, and nutritional content. Unlike other preservation methods that can expose food to high temperatures or chemicals, freeze drying is a gentle process that minimizes damage to delicate nutrients like vitamins and enzymes. This makes freeze-dried foods an excellent choice for those who are looking to maintain a healthy diet while on the go or for emergency preparedness.

    Another benefit of the freeze drying process is its ability to extend the shelf life of food items significantly. By removing the moisture content, which is a key factor in the spoilage of food, freeze-dried products can last for months or even years without the need for refrigeration. This makes them an ideal option for hikers, campers, and travelers who need lightweight, portable, and long-lasting food options. Additionally, freeze-dried foods are often used in emergency food supplies and military rations due to their long shelf life and nutritional value.

    In addition to preserving whole foods, the freeze drying process can also be used to create powdered or granulated products. This can be particularly useful for creating instant soups, sauces, and beverages that can be rehydrated quickly with water. The lack of moisture in these products helps to reduce their weight and volume, making them easy to transport and store. Freeze-dried powders are also popular in the food industry for adding flavor and nutrients to a variety of products, such as protein powders, smoothie mixes, and instant meals.

    While the freeze drying process is primarily used for preserving foods, it has also found applications in other industries, such as pharmaceuticals and cosmetics. In the pharmaceutical industry, freeze drying is commonly used to preserve medications that are sensitive to heat or moisture, such as vaccines, antibiotics, and hormones. By removing the water content from these medications, they can be stored at room temperature for extended periods without losing their potency. In the cosmetic industry, freeze drying is used to create powdered ingredients for skincare products, such as vitamins, botanical extracts, and actives, which can be easily incorporated into formulations.
